Forbes magazine took its first look at soccer franchises, according to the Washington Business Journal, as it classified the MLS team in terms of value.
In their study, the most valued team was the LA Galaxy featuring David Beckham. The former England captain seems to have had his involvement in his team’s surge to the top of the rich list as around 300,000 replica shirts with his name on the back were sold last year, according to the same Washington Business Journal.
The LA Galaxy was valued at $100 million while the top three is rounded off by the two year-old Canadian franchise, Toronto FC (estimated value at $44 million) and the Chicago Fire (worth about $41 million).
The Kansas City Wizards are worth the least, according to the study as they amount to about $22 million.
